  1. Why You Need an Auto Accident AttorneyAfter an accident, you might wonder whether hiring an attorney is necessary. Here’s why it’s often a smart decision:
    • Legal Expertise: Auto accident laws vary by state, and an experienced attorney understands the nuances of these laws.
    • Maximizing Compensation: Attorneys know how to calculate the full extent of your damages, including medical expenses, lost wages, and pain and suffering.
    • Dealing with Insurance Companies: Insurers often try to minimize payouts. An attorney can negotiate on your behalf to ensure you’re treated fairly.
    • Handling Paperwork and Deadlines: Missing a filing deadline or submitting incomplete paperwork can jeopardize your claim. An attorney ensures everything is done correctly and on time.
  2. Qualities of the Best Auto Accident AttorneysNot all attorneys are created equal. Here are the key qualities to look for when searching for the best auto accident attorneys:
    • Experience: Look for attorneys who specialize in auto accident cases and have a proven track record.
    • Reputation: Check online reviews, testimonials, and peer ratings to gauge their reputation.
    • Communication Skills: Your attorney should be responsive, clear, and willing to explain complex legal terms in plain language.
    • Resources: A well-established law firm will have the resources to investigate your case thoroughly, including access to accident reconstruction experts and medical professionals.
    • Contingency Fee Basis: Many top auto accident attorneys work on a contingency fee basis, meaning you only pay if they win your case.
  3. How to Find the Best Auto Accident Attorneys

    Finding the right attorney requires research and due diligence.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

    1. Ask for Referrals: Start by asking friends, family, or colleagues if they’ve worked with a reputable auto accident attorney.
    2. Check Online Directories: Websites like Avvo, Martindale-Hubbell, and the American Bar Association can help you find qualified attorneys in your area.
    3. Read Reviews: Look for client reviews on Google, Yelp, or the attorney’s website to get a sense of their reputation.
    4. Schedule Consultations: Most attorneys offer free initial consultations. Use this opportunity to ask questions and assess whether they’re a good fit.
    5. Verify Credentials: Ensure the attorney is licensed to practice in your state and has no history of disciplinary actions.
  4. Common Mistakes to Avoid When Hiring an Auto Accident AttorneyTo ensure you hire the best auto accident attorneys, avoid these common pitfalls:
    • Choosing Based Solely on Price: The cheapest option isn’t always the best. Focus on experience and reputation instead.
    • Ignoring Red Flags: If an attorney is unresponsive, makes unrealistic promises, or lacks transparency, consider it a warning sign.
    • Waiting Too Long: Statutes of limitations vary by state, so delaying your search could limit your legal options.
  5. What to Expect During the Legal ProcessOnce you’ve hired an attorney, here’s what typically happens next:
    1. Case Evaluation: Your attorney will review the details of your accident, including police reports, medical records, and witness statements.
    2. Negotiation: Most cases are settled out of court through negotiations with the insurance company.
    3. Litigation (if necessary): If a fair settlement can’t be reached, your attorney may file a lawsuit and represent you in court.
